Rutile vs. Fluoride-Basic Chemistry

Global manufacturing is undergoing a strategic shift. While TiO2 rutile-based powders remain the standard for high-speed, aesthetic, smooth-arc stick electrode production (AWS E6013), heavy structural and offshore industries prioritize fluoride-basic agglomerated fluxes for critical structural joints requiring superior Charpy V-Notch impact values.

Low-Hydrogen & Moisture Protection

Hydrogen-assisted cold cracking represents a primary failure mechanism in thick steel weldments. Advanced factory processing utilizes ceramic-bonded micro-granulation and high-temperature calcination (>800°C) to ensure ultra-low moisture retention, guaranteeing structural reliability in humid industrial zones.

Flux / Raw Powder Class Primary Chemical Composition Basicity Index (BI) Mechanical Properties (Tensile / Impact) Primary Industrial Applications
SJ101 Fluoride-Basic SAW Flux CaF2 + CaO + MgO + Al2O3 1.6 – 1.8 (Basic) Tensile > 520 MPa, -40°C Impact > 80 J Pressure vessels, offshore structures, bridge girders
SJ301 Silicon-Calcium SAW Flux SiO2 + CaO + CaF2 + Al2O3 1.0 – 1.2 (Neutral) Tensile > 480 MPa, -20°C Impact > 47 J Structural steel frames, machinery chassis, storage tanks
E6013 Coating Raw Powder Mix Rutile (TiO2) + Feldspar + Ferromanganese N/A (Titanium Type) Tensile > 430 MPa, Yield > 330 MPa Light sheet metal fabrication, general repairs, architectural steel
Potassium Silicate Binder K2O · nSiO2 (Liquid / Powder) N/A (Silicate Matrix) Provides high thermal resistance & arc stability Low-hydrogen electrode bonding, moisture-resistant flux coating

What is the shelf life of submerged arc welding powders and fluxes?

When stored in unopened, original moisture-proof barrier packaging inside a dry warehouse (temperature >15°C, relative humidity <60%), agglomerated submerged arc welding fluxes have a shelf life of up to 24 months. If exposed to atmospheric moisture prior to use, re-baking at 300°C–350°C for 2 hours is recommended to restore low-hydrogen characteristics.

How does Potassium Silicate ratio affect welding electrode manufacturing?

Potassium silicate serves as the primary inorganic binder in stick electrode flux coatings. A controlled molar ratio (typically 2.8 to 3.2) determines paste viscosity, extrusion pressure, drying rate, and ultimate coating hardness. Higher potassium concentrations enhance arc stability during AC (alternating current) welding while reducing spatter.

What is the difference between SJ101 and SJ301 submerged arc fluxes?

SJ101 is a fluoride-basic agglomerated flux with a high basicity index (~1.8), delivering superior sub-zero impact toughness (-40°C) suited for critical pressure vessels and heavy structural joints. SJ301 is a neutral silicon-calcium flux with excellent slag detachability and smooth bead appearance, making it ideal for general structural steel framing and high-speed multi-pass welding.

What container loading capacities can be arranged for ocean freight?

Standard 20-foot sea freight containers typically accommodate up to 25 to 27 metric tons of palletized welding powder or wires. Bags are palletized, shrink-wrapped, and strapped to prevent movement and moisture ingress during long-distance transit.
